KS Medstar-1 Commences Operations for Petrobel

KS Energy has taken delivery of KS Medstar-1 and the rig began its contract with Belayim Petroleum Company ("Petrobel"), on April 11, 2008 in the Mediterranean Sea. Petrobel is a joint venture between the Egyptian General Petroleum Corporation and Agip/ENI, the petroleum company of Italy.

RWE Dea Starts Offshore Gas Field Development in North Idku

RWE Dea AG announced that a long term gas sales agreementhas been concluded with the Egyptian General Petroleum Corporation (EGPC) and the Egyptian Natural Gas Holding Company (EGAS) for delivering gas to the Egyptian market from its North Idku offshore concession located in the Nile Delta, Egypt.
